| Catalogue Number | CYT-218 |
| Synonyms | Prostatropin, HBGH-2, HBGF-2, FGF-2, FGF-b. |
| Introduction | Basic fibroblast growth factor is a member of the fibroblast growth factor (FGF) family. FGF family members possess broad mitogenic and cell survival activities, and are involved in a variety of biological processes, including embryonic development, cell growth, morphogenesis, tissue repair, tumor growth and invasion. This protein functions as a modifier of endothelial cell migration and proliferation, as well as an angiogenic factor. It acts as a mitogen for a variety of mesoderm- and neuroectoderm-derived cells in vitro, thus is thought to be involved in organogenesis. Three alternatively spliced variants encoding different isoforms have been described. The heparin-binding growth factors are angiogenic agents in vivo and are potent mitogens for a variety of cell types in vitro. There are differences in the tissue distribution and concentration of these 2 growth factors. |
| Description | Fibroblast Growth Factor-2 Human Recombinant (FGF-2) produced in E.Coli is a single, non-glycosylated, polypeptide chain containing 154 amino acids and having a molecular mass of 17.2kDa. The FGF-b is purified by proprietary chromatographic techniques. |
| Source | Escherichia Coli. |
| Physical Appearance | Sterile Filtered White lyophilized (freeze-dried) powder. |
| Formulation | The protein was lyophilized from a concentrated (1mg/ml) solution in PBS, pH 7.4. |
| Solubility | It is recommended to reconstitute the lyophilized Fibroblast Growth Factor Basic in sterile 18MΩ-cm H2O not less than 100µg/ml, which can then be further diluted to other aqueous solutions. |
| Stability | Lyophilized Fibroblast Growth Factor-2 although stable at room temperature for 3 weeks, should be stored desiccated below -18°C. Upon reconstitution FGF-b should be stored at 4°C between 2-7 days and for future use below -18°C. For long term storage it is recommended to add a carrier protein (0.1% HSA or BSA). Please prevent freeze-thaw cycles. |
| Purity | Greater than 98.0% as determined by: (a) Analysis by RP-HPLC. (b) Analysis by SDS-PAGE. |
| Amino acid sequence | AAGSITTLPA LPEDGGSGAF PPGHFKDPKR LYCKNGGFFL RIHPDGRVDG VREKSDPHIK LQLQAEERGV VSIKGVCANR YLAMKEDGRL LASKCVTDEC FFFERLESNN YNTYRSRKYT SWYVALKRTG QYKLGSKTGP GQKAILFLPM SAKS. |
| Biological Activity | The ED50, calculated by the dose-dependant proliferation of BAF3 cells expressing FGF receptors (measured by 3H-thymidine uptake) is <0.5 ng/ml, corresponding to a specific activity of 2,000,000 Units/mg. |

| Description | FGF-Basic Thermostable is a stabilized form of FGF-2 growth factor which enables a novel method to produce FGF2-dependent cell cultures more efficiently, having less media changes. FGF-Basic Thermostable can maintain its biological activity even after five days at 37°C. The increase in the stability of FGF2 in cell-culture enables a more homogenous, undifferentiated stem cell culture, while saving scientists crucial time and money, as frequent supplementation of FGF-basic and the everyday medium change is not necessary. Thermostable FGF-2 is a hyperstable protein. The Thermal stability of the protein is increased by 15°C compared to the wild-type FGF-2. Thermostable FGF-2 is more than 5-times prolonged half-life in human cell culture incubated at 37°C. The FGF-2 Thermostable protein is engineered with fully retained biological function and has no harmful stabilizing additives. Thermostable FGF2 Human Recombinant produced in E.Coli is a single, non-glycosylated, polypeptide chain containing 175 amino acids including a 20 aa His tag and thrombin cleavage recognition site at N-terminus. The total calculated molecular mass is 19.4kDa. |
